📚 Contexto Histórico
During King David's reign, his son Absalom led a rebellion against him, seeking to usurp the throne and divide the kingdom of Israel. As Absalom followed poor counsel from his advisors, he and his forces, along with supporters from Israel, set up camp in the land of Gilead, a region east of the Jordan River, to pursue David who had fled for his life. This event is part of a larger civil war narrative that underscores the consequences of familial betrayal and political intrigue in ancient Israel.
